Zao


Club Ice
Salt Lake City, UT
2/03/2006
By: Caz* Bevan


Yet again, a last minute venue change from Salt Lake's oldest venue - SaltAir (still renovating) to Club Ice, which is as cliche as it sounds and might as well be a club from a scene in one of the Ninja Turtles movies with Vanilla Ice singing in the background. This club is not meant for large shows and is easily over packed.

Although shows here are not often worth it, Zao, a truly unique band - self-proclaimed as Christian metalcore - is worth forging the crowds on the tips of my toes trying desperately to not miss any action.

Currently touring as the opening act for In Flames, Trivium and Devildriver, Zao stands, I'd say prideful (in a humble way) of being the polar opposite of what Christian parents would be expecting their kid's to be seeing. I think this is what speaks to the masses. Here we have a band with intense hardcore breakdowns, growling and screaming, yet they will never fail to take a moment and share with you why they are here and what they believe as their purpose.

Despite what may seem music mayhem to some, Zao plays in the name of God and they are entirely sure of their beliefs to the point where you can't pass this off as some sort of attention-getting-rebellion. Their strength to stand as a Christian's individually and as a band despite what people may say or think and despite the way they may look or the aspects of their performance, this is what makes them inspiring. This, I think, is what makes their fans so dedicated.

You may not become one of the dedicated followers from simply listening, but their performance is definitely worth seeing. It is, to say the least, inspiring.
